How this wheel supports your learning and confidence
Every item on this wheel is designed to:
Reduce anxiety and resistance
Starting to study can trigger worry: Will I remember this? Am I too far behind? Warm-up actions like a short breathing reset, a single sentence intention, or a kind promise to yourself help calm your nervous system. When you feel safer, your brain is more ready to absorb information.Clarify focus for this session
Vague goals like “study math” or “review biology” can feel overwhelming. Prompts that ask you to pick one small topic or one clear outcome for today narrow your attention. A defined target makes it easier to begin and to recognize when you’ve made progress.Activate prior knowledge
Learning sticks better when you connect new information to what you already know. Tasks such as summarizing what you know in three bullet points or reviewing yesterday’s notes give your brain a starting map. This makes new material feel less random and more meaningful.Build momentum with tiny wins
Early in a study session, your goal isn’t perfection—it’s movement. Simple actions like rewriting a definition in your own words or explaining a concept out loud create immediate victories. These small successes boost motivation and self-trust, which naturally leads to deeper focus.Create a distraction-light environment
It’s difficult to stay focused when your desk, tabs, or phone are calling for attention. Environment-based prompts like clearing your workspace, silencing notifications, or opening only the needed resources reduce background noise. With fewer competing signals, it’s easier to stay with your material.
